The Orlando Magic are 7-0 at home and 1-6 on the road. On Monday night, they begin a three-game trip out West with the Phoenix Suns, who are expected to be without Kevin Durant.
How then do the Orlando Magic, winners of just one of seven road games, make that happen?When his 8-6 Magic begin a three-game road trip Monday night in Phoenix, they'll be looking to carry over their Kia Center success. Orlando is undefeated at home – seven games, seven wins – after sweeping a five-game homestand. By average point differential, the Magic are the NBA's best at defending home court.
Mosley said this recent homestand was good for his squad's ability to tighten their defense and settle down a bit. Last road trip, the Magic lost leading scorer Paolo Banchero after the first game. The next four losses were barely competitive. "I feel like we kind of found ourselves these last five games, and it feels good to know that we're still here," forward Jonathan Isaac said Sunday. "We're resilient. We're a tough team and we figured it out.""I think in this homestand, we were down quite a few times going into the third, and we tightened our defense up and that's what got us on our runs," Mosley said.
The trip opens Monday night in Phoenix — the second game of a back-to-back after Sunday's 120-117 loss to Minnesota. The 9-5 Suns will be without Kevin Durant and possibly Bradley Beal. But Devin Booker alone can be a load to handle, as his 44 points pushed the Timberwolves to the brink before Julius Randle's game-winner sealed the deal Sunday afternoon.
